Samsung’s 10nm DRAM Tech Leaked to China in Billion-Dollar Heist
CybersecurityManufacturingSemiconductors

Samsung’s 10nm DRAM Tech Leaked to China in Billion-Dollar Heist

South Korean prosecutors have charged former Samsung employees with leaking billion-dollar 10nm DRAM technology to China’s CXMT. The leaks, involving hundreds of process steps, helped China produce its first mass-market DRAM in 2023. The estimated damage runs into trillions of won.

Chipmakers Are Worried About Tariffs, But AI Is Paying The Bills
ManufacturingPolicySemiconductors

Chipmakers Are Worried About Tariffs, But AI Is Paying The Bills

The semiconductor industry is caught between government incentives and the threat of tariffs, according to a new survey. While building U.S. fabs is a priority, leaders worry about energy and supply chains. Yet, surging AI demand is boosting revenue and optimism to a 20-year high.

SMIC Hits 5nm With DUV, But At What Cost?
ManufacturingSemiconductorsTechnology

SMIC Hits 5nm With DUV, But At What Cost?

Chinese foundry SMIC has achieved volume production of its 5nm-class “N+3” node without using EUV lithography. TechInsights confirmed the node is used for Huawei’s new Kirin 9030 SoC. However, the process faces significant yield challenges due to complex multi-patterning.
